MCH are looking for a self-motivated, committed and dynamic Stroke Rehabilitation Assistant to join our friendly stroke team.

This exciting opportunity will allow you to work with stroke survivors both in an inpatient setting and in their own homes. You will work alongside all disciplines of the Multi Disciplinary Team and will carry out ongoing therapy plans as directed by the qualified members of the team.

The service covers diverse communities in Medway and Swale and gives you the chance to work with your patient from hospital discharge to home.

This post is part time 16.5 hours and is based predominantly at Sheppey Community Hospital.

The stroke pathway consists of inpatientStroke Rehabilitation Units (SRU) at Harmony House and Sheppey Community Hospital, as well as Early Supported Discharge Team (ESD) and Stroke Community Assessment Rehabilitation Team (SCART) for longer term rehab. You will have the opportunity to support your patients to achieve their goals for as long as clinically indicated.

Main duties of the job

Main duties:

- To assist the qualified members of the team in delivering therapy to patients who have had a stroke.

- To deliver individual care plans designed by qualified members of the stroke team under supervision.

- To participate in and support qualified team members in stroke prevention

- To work alongside colleagues from within Medway Community Healthcare and other organisations to carry out enabling care tasks on a daily basis.

Disclosure and Barring Service Check

This post is subject to the Rehabilitation of Offenders Act (Exceptions Order) 1975 and as such it will be necessary for a submission for Disclosure to be made to the Disclosure and Barring Service (formerly known as CRB) to check for any previous criminal convictions.
